Mabe Implant Operation PDF Print E-mail

To grow a mabe pearl, minor surgery is performed on the organism: You carefully expose the mother-of-pearl shell (found under the mantle tissue) by means of a spatula and then you glue the mabe implant (usually made of plastic) to the shell, the animal is returned to its watery home and then you wait some 18 to 24 months for the mabe pearl to gain a thick nacre coating.

In this operation, one mimics the action of a "parasite" drilling through the shell, so the oyster is actually fooled into believing an intruder is inside. Thus, the oyster's mantle will cover the implant and then, slowly coat it up with layers of nacre.

Mabe Pearl Implant Operation

The operation in itself is rather easy to perform. The task that is truly difficult is to take care of the oysters during the long pearl culture cycle, having to clean them every two months and keep them healthy until harvest arrives.
